Publish The Quest blends groove music melodies with vocally driven compositions that continually question social issues through story telling. Songwriter Jacob Bain formed the band in 2008 to record The Threads. As a result of that experience, seven passionate people have come together to form a strong bond and a band that is serious about keeping feet moving, bodies shaking and minds engaged!

Publish The Quest is destined to make a difference both at home and abroad. After recording with Femi Kuti, Matt Chamberlain, Eyvind Kang, Radioactive and Vieux Farka Touré, the band went into the studio to record a song to benefit music education in Cape Verde. Sodade, which features Cape Verdean vocalist Laise Sanches, was released in Portugal.

Publish The Quest performed in Zimbabwe at the Harare International Festival of the Arts (HIFA). HIFA was a six day annual festival and workshop program that showcased the very best of local, regional and international arts and culture in a comprehensive festival program of theatre, dance, music, circus, street performance, spoken word and visual arts.

PTQ has also recently toured through California and Canada. Last year they embarked upon a trip to Poland, where they opened for the amazing Nneka.
